Mariam J. Kovalishyn (Kamell) is Assistant Professor of New Testament at Regent College after previously serving as Postdoctoral Fellow for three years. She is co-author (with Craig L. Blomberg and Clinton E. Arnold) of Zondervan's exegetical commentary on James.

Description
This lecture was given as part of the Regent College Convocation & Open House Weekend 2012. Mariam Kamell takes another look at the abrupt conclusion of the book of James and finds the Old Testament prophet Elijah dramatically challenging our perception of the role and power of prayer.
